Process 11<br />

This strategy draws on several<br />

national, regional <strong>and</strong> local<br />

strategies <strong>and</strong> plans.<br />

The priorities <strong>and</strong> actions set out in the<br />

strategy improvement action plan have been<br />

developed by the <strong>Barking</strong> <strong>and</strong> <strong>Dagenham</strong><br />

Community Sport <strong>and</strong> Physical Activity<br />

Network (CSPAN).<br />

The views <strong>of</strong> sports clubs in the <strong>Borough</strong> <strong>and</strong><br />

National Governing Bodies for sport have also<br />

been sought <strong>and</strong> there has been opportunities<br />

for individuals <strong>and</strong> community groups to have<br />

their say.<br />

Equality <strong>and</strong> Diversity 12<br />

The intention <strong>of</strong> this plan is to make<br />

physical activity <strong>and</strong> sport equally<br />

accessible to all sections <strong>of</strong> the<br />

community.<br />

As well as stimulating participation by<br />

underrepresented groups, it is clearly<br />

advocated that work will continue to<br />

encourage increased participation by those<br />

groups in society who are already well<br />

represented.<br />

It is recognised that equal opportunity requires<br />

targeted positive action, <strong>and</strong> in line with the<br />

vision for this strategy, actions will be taken to<br />

encourage all residents in the <strong>Borough</strong> to take<br />

part in sport <strong>and</strong> physical activity.<br />

The strategy will support the setting <strong>of</strong> targets<br />

for identified groups <strong>and</strong> recommend that<br />

plans <strong>and</strong> programmes are developed in<br />

consultation with group representatives.<br />

The training <strong>of</strong> people <strong>and</strong> capacity building<br />

within these communities will be a key feature<br />

<strong>of</strong> this development work.<br />

An equality impact assessment has been<br />

produced that outlines how the needs <strong>of</strong> the<br />

<strong>Borough</strong>’s diverse communities have been<br />

considered <strong>and</strong> taken into account in the<br />

strategy improvement action plan.
